I have an x86 question that I really hope you can help with:

Running the kvm-unit-tests on x86, I see a quite large difference
between I/O from the kernel, and I/O user (around 6,000 cycles) on two
separate platforms.

This is probably expected, but what is the explanation? If I correlate
with system call overhead from lmbench, it's nowhere near that (in the
hundreds of cycles), so I'm sure I'm missing something obvious.
